Default MMU-500 reset operation disables context caching in
prefetch buffer. It is however expected for context banks using
the ACTLR register to retain their prefetch value during reset
and runtime suspend.
Replace default MMU-500 reset operation with Qualcomm specific reset
operation which envelope the default reset operation and re-enables
context caching in prefetch buffer for Qualcomm SoCs.

diff --git a/drivers/iommu/arm/arm-smmu/arm-smmu-qcom.c b/drivers/iommu/arm/arm-smmu/arm-smmu-qcom.c
index 549ae4dba3a6..000e207346af 100644
--- a/drivers/iommu/arm/arm-smmu/arm-smmu-qcom.c
+++ b/drivers/iommu/arm/arm-smmu/arm-smmu-qcom.c
@@ -14,6 +14,16 @@
#define QCOM_DUMMY_VAL -1
+/*
+ * SMMU-500 TRM defines BIT(0) as CMTLB (Enable context caching in the
+ * macro TLB) and BIT(1) as CPRE (Enable context caching in the prefetch
+ * buffer). The remaining bits are implementation defined and vary across
+ * SoCs.
+ */
+
+#define CPRE (1 << 1)
+#define CMTLB (1 << 0)
+
static struct qcom_smmu *to_qcom_smmu(struct arm_smmu_device *smmu)
{
return container_of(smmu, struct qcom_smmu, smmu);
@@ -376,11 +386,32 @@ static int qcom_smmu_def_domain_type(struct device *dev)
return match ? IOMMU_DOMAIN_IDENTITY : 0;
}
+static int qcom_smmu500_reset(struct arm_smmu_device *smmu)
+{
+ int ret;
+ u32 val;
+ int i;
+
+ ret = arm_mmu500_reset(smmu);
+
+ if (ret)
+ return ret;
+
+ /* arm_mmu500_reset() disables CPRE which is re-enabled here */
+ for (i = 0; i < smmu->num_context_banks; ++i) {
+ val = arm_smmu_cb_read(smmu, i, ARM_SMMU_CB_ACTLR);
+ val |= CPRE;
+ arm_smmu_cb_write(smmu, i, ARM_SMMU_CB_ACTLR, val);
+ }
+
+ return 0;
+}
+
static int qcom_sdm845_smmu500_reset(struct arm_smmu_device *smmu)
{
int ret;
- arm_mmu500_reset(smmu);
+ qcom_smmu500_reset(smmu);
/*
* To address performance degradation in non-real time clients,
@@ -407,7 +438,7 @@ static const struct arm_smmu_impl qcom_smmu_500_impl = {
.init_context = qcom_smmu_init_context,
.cfg_probe = qcom_smmu_cfg_probe,
.def_domain_type = qcom_smmu_def_domain_type,
- .reset = arm_mmu500_reset,
+ .reset = qcom_smmu500_reset,
.write_s2cr = qcom_smmu_write_s2cr,
.tlb_sync = qcom_smmu_tlb_sync,
};
@@ -432,7 +463,7 @@ static const struct arm_smmu_impl qcom_adreno_smmu_v2_impl = {
static const struct arm_smmu_impl qcom_adreno_smmu_500_impl = {
.init_context = qcom_adreno_smmu_init_context,
.def_domain_type = qcom_smmu_def_domain_type,
- .reset = arm_mmu500_reset,
+ .reset = qcom_smmu500_reset,
.alloc_context_bank = qcom_adreno_smmu_alloc_context_bank,
.write_sctlr = qcom_adreno_smmu_write_sctlr,
.tlb_sync = qcom_smmu_tlb_sync,

Currently in Qualcomm SoCs the default prefetch is set to 1 which allows
the TLB to fetch just the next page table. MMU-500 features ACTLR
register which is implementation defined and is used for Qualcomm SoCs
to have a custom prefetch setting enabling TLB to prefetch the next set
of page tables accordingly allowing for faster translations.
ACTLR value is unique for each SMR (Stream matching register) and stored
in a pre-populated table. This value is set to the register during
context bank initialisation.

Unfortunately, I meant exactly that: hardcoding addresses of the SMMU
register spaces. see drivers/gpu/drm/msm/dsi_cfg.c
Then during device probe the driver can match the IO address to the
list of the per-platform ACTLR tables and select the correct one.
Then you don't even need a special actlrcfg_gfx. The GFX will fall
into the main schema.
